A New Era in Surgery: The Rise of Minimally Invasive Approaches

The modern intervention suite stands in stark contrast to the major surgical incisions and extensive hospital stays that were common in surgery one hundred years ago.

Current surgical practitioners increasingly rely on techniques that minimize tissue disruption and preserve the natural anatomy of the body.

At the heart of these innovations are micro-invasive and muscle-sparing procedures.

The term micro-invasive surgery denotes techniques that use small incisions, specialized instruments, and high-definition imaging to access and treat internal conditions with minimal disruption to surrounding tissues.

In contrast, muscle-sparing surgery focuses on preserving the integrity of muscle tissue during procedures that traditionally required more extensive muscle dissection.

Both methods are part of a broader movement toward reducing patient morbidity, pain, and recovery time.

A Historical Review: Transitioning from Open Surgery to Tissue Preservation

Historically, the evolution of surgery was driven by need and the tools available.

Prior to modern imaging and the advent of high-tech instruments, surgeons often had no alternative but to perform large, open incisions to gain adequate visibility and access to the operative site.

Even though these methods were life-preserving, they typically imposed substantial postoperative pain, extended recuperation, and increased the likelihood of complications like infections or persistent muscle debility.

This evolution was set in motion by the development of laparoscopic surgery in the late 20th century—a minimally invasive approach that allowed internal visualization through a minuscule camera inserted via small incisions.

As modern technology progressed, the recognition grew among surgeons that muscle preservation could lead to greater benefits.

techniques for muscle preservation, first pioneered in orthopedics and cardiovascular surgery, rapidly extended to applications in abdominal, gynecological, and oncological procedures, along with others.

The Science Underlying the Procedures

Micro-Invasive Surgery: Precision Through Technology
At the center of micro-invasive surgery stands the principle of technical precision.

Surgeons use an array of high-tech tools—from endoscopes and robotic-assisted devices to specialized microscopes—to navigate the human body through minuscule openings.

They offer enhanced optical clarity and illumination, which supports the accurate pinpointing and treatment of the area of interest without widespread tissue damage.

One of the most significant innovations has been the integration of robotic-assisted surgical systems.

These systems enable an unprecedented level of stability and precision in surgery, filtering out hand tremors and translating slight movements into finely controlled actions.

In procedures such as prostatectomies and cardiac surgeries, this precision translates directly into improved patient outcomes.

Cardiothoracic Surgery: Minimizing Cardiac Trauma

Cardiothoracic surgery has also benefited significantly from micro-invasive methods.

Methods such as valve repairs and CABG have generally called for substantial incisions and thorough muscle dissection.

Presently, clinicians are adopting minimally invasive strategies that involve minimal incisions and specialized devices to access the heart and surrounding areas.

The adoption of robotic-assisted systems in cardiothoracic surgery has further refined these procedures.

In many cases, the robotic platform provides the precision required to perform delicate maneuvers on the beating heart, reducing the risk of complications and promoting faster recovery.

A comparative investigation in the Annals of Thoracic Surgery determined that minimally invasive valve repair patients had fewer postoperative atrial fibrillation episodes and shorter durations of hospital stay than those undergoing conventional procedures.

General and Gynecologic Procedures: Improving Patient Results.

In the realm of general and gynecologic procedures, micro-invasive techniques have altered operations such as gallbladder removals, hernia repairs, and hysterectomies.

Shifting to smaller incisions and prioritizing muscle preservation both reduces noticeable scarring and minimizes postoperative pain along with the risk of complications.

By way of example, laparoscopic cholecystectomy—removing the gallbladder using minimal incisions—has established itself as the standard of care worldwide.

The benefits for patients include reduced recovery time and an almost immediate resumption of normal activities.

For gynecologic surgery, muscle-sparing strategies have been essential in achieving better outcomes for women facing complex operations like myomectomies or pelvic floor repairs.

A review of clinical outcomes in a leading medical journal noted that minimally invasive gynecologic surgeries result in lower rates of infection and blood loss, along with improved cosmetic outcomes.

These improvements not only enhance patient satisfaction but also contribute to better overall health outcomes.

Challenges and Limitations: A Realistic Perspective.

Despite the significant advantages, minimally invasive and muscle-sparing procedures are accompanied by certain challenges.

One substantial challenge is the significant learning curve involved in these advanced methods.

Surgeons must undergo rigorous training and gain substantial experience before they can perform these procedures with the same level of proficiency as traditional surgeries.

Significant initial investments in both technology and training can impede the adoption of these methods in resource-limited contexts.

Additionally, these techniques are not appropriate for every patient.

In cases where extensive disease or anatomical complexities are present, traditional open surgery may still be the safest and most effective option.

Surgeons must carefully assess each case, balancing the potential benefits of minimally invasive techniques against the specific needs of the patient.

Technical limitations also play a role.

Even with cutting-edge technology, limitations in the operative field or sudden complications may necessitate converting to a traditional open approach.

These relatively infrequent instances underscore the need for a well-prepared, click site adaptable surgical team capable of managing changing conditions.

Forward-Looking Surgery: Trends, Breakthroughs, and Future Directions.

Adopting AI-Enabled and Robotic Approaches.

While current micro-invasive and muscle-sparing techniques have already made a profound impact, the future promises even more dramatic changes.

The integration of artificial intelligence (AI) and machine learning into surgical systems is poised to further enhance precision and efficiency.

These innovations can rapidly process enormous volumes of data in real time, offering predictive insights that may enhance surgical decision-making.

For example, AI-powered imaging systems are being developed to automatically highlight critical anatomical structures, reducing the risk of inadvertent injury.

Additionally, robotic systems are evolving with next-generation platforms that offer highly refined control and advanced haptic feedback, permitting surgeons to “feel” the tissue as they operate—a function absent in conventional laparoscopic devices.

Extending the Frontiers of Minimally Invasive Procedures.

The fields of tissue engineering and regenerative medicine are set to intersect with groundbreaking surgical innovations.

Researchers are delving into methods aimed at both reducing tissue trauma and stimulating faster, more organic healing.

This comprises the adoption of bioengineered scaffolds that not only support tissue regeneration but also reduce scar formation postoperatively.

Furthermore, as imaging and sensor systems evolve, there is potential for surgeons to perform procedures with even less invasiveness than currently possible.

Emerging innovations, including nanorobots and miniaturized implantable devices, could ultimately facilitate targeted treatments and cellular-level diagnostics, opening the door to truly individualized medicine.
